HSDC Alton, formerly known as Alton College, is located in Alton, Hampshire, England. In addition to offering A Levels, the college provides an adult education service to the local population. It was built in 1978 and was one of the first institutions in the UK to be a purpose-built sixth form college. On 1 March 2019 it merged with Havant and South Downs College, becoming the third campus of the college.

Notable alumni
Notable former students of HSDC Alton include:
- Russell Howard[2] – comedian
- Alison Goldfrapp[3] – musician
- Gwyneth Herbert[4][5] – singer-songwriter
- Rebecca Harris – film producer
- Michael Auger[6] – singer
- Ranil Jayawardena[7] – Conservative Party MP for North East Hampshire
- Yvette Cooper[8] – Labour Member of Parliament (MP) for Normanton, Pontefract and Castleford with the positions of Shadow Home Secretary and Shadow Minister for Women and Equalities
- Amber-Jade Sanderson – Australian politician
- Chris Wood[9] – cricketer
